What Is a Cheese and Charcuterie Board?

A cheese and charcuterie board is a carefully arranged platter featuring a variety of cheeses, cured meats, crackers, fruits, nuts, spreads, and other complementary snacks. The goal is to balance flavors, textures, colors, and presentation, creating a delicious experience where guests can mix and match different combinations.

Choose a Variety of Cheeses

A great cheese board typically includes three to five different cheeses with varying textures and flavors.

Soft Cheese

Examples:

  • Brie
  • Camembert
  • Burrata

Soft cheeses are creamy, rich, and easy to spread.


Semi-Soft Cheese

Good options include:

  • Havarti
  • Gouda
  • Fontina

These cheeses are mild and crowd-pleasing.


Hard Cheese

Popular choices:

  • Aged Cheddar
  • Parmesan
  • Manchego

Hard cheeses provide bold flavors and satisfying texture.


Blue Cheese

If your guests enjoy stronger flavors, include:

  • Gorgonzola
  • Roquefort
  • Stilton

A little blue cheese goes a long way.

How to Arrange Your Board

Presentation is just as important as the ingredients.

Step 1

Place the cheeses around the board first.

Step 2

Arrange cured meats beside the cheeses.

Step 3

Add small bowls filled with honey, jams, and olives.

Step 4

Place crackers and bread around the edges.

Step 5

Fill empty spaces with fruits, nuts, herbs, and dried fruit.

Step 6

Spread colors evenly across the board for balance.

Avoid placing similar items together in one area.


Pairing Ideas

Try these delicious combinations:

Cheese Meat Sweet Addition
Brie Prosciutto Honey
Aged Cheddar Salami Apple slices
Gouda Chorizo Fig jam
Blue Cheese Soppressata Pear slices
Parmesan Capicola Grapes

These pairings create a variety of flavor experiences.


Portion Guide

For an appetizer:

  • Cheese: 2–3 ounces per person
  • Meat: 2 ounces per person
  • Crackers: 8–10 pieces per person
  • Fruit: Β½ cup per person
  • Nuts: Small handful per person

Increase quantities if the board will serve as the main meal.


Tips for Entertaining

  • Remove cheese from the refrigerator about 30–45 minutes before serving for the best flavor.
  • Slice hard cheeses in advance and provide small knives for soft cheeses.
  • Refill crackers as needed so they stay crisp.
  • Use small bowls for spreads and olives to keep the board neat.
  • Arrange ingredients in odd numbers for a more natural look.

Budget-Friendly Charcuterie Tips

You don’t have to spend a fortune to make an impressive board.

  • Buy cheese blocks and slice them yourself.
  • Choose two premium cheeses and one affordable option.
  • Use seasonal fruits for better prices.
  • Purchase nuts and crackers in bulk.
  • Add homemade dips like hummus or whipped cream cheese.
  • Include fresh vegetables such as cucumber, cherry tomatoes, and carrots to add volume.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Choosing only one type of cheese.
  • Overcrowding the board.
  • Forgetting sweet elements.
  • Serving cheese too cold.
  • Not including enough crackers or bread.
  • Ignoring color and texture variety.
  • Skipping serving utensils.
